"While midsize family sedan sales may be on a downward trend, they remain a very big part of the automotive landscape, and a highly contested one at that. Throw in the fact that brand loyalty is also no longer what it once was, and you’ve got the perfect recipe for Ford to make some serious four-door headway. Let’s find out if this new Fusion Sport will be their ticket to ride..."

Taurus SHO's little-ish brother? 2013 SHO 3.5L V6 Twin Turbo EcoBoost with performance package, 365-hp and 350-lb-ft, 0-60mph 5.2 Seconds, quarter mile 13.7 seconds @ 103.2mph (source: motor trend) 2017 Fusion Sport 2.7L V6 Twin Turbo EcoBoost, 325-hp and 380-lb-ft, 0-60mph 5.3 Seconds, quarter mile 13.9 Seconds @ 99mph (source: MotorWeek)
